Well, Im giving up on Honda, after being a proud CRX driver for 6 years, Im giving them up. Im tired of theives, sky high prices, etc.

So Ive decdied to get me a Supra. I started looking into buidling up an older Mark III style supra. Turns out getting a JDM 1JZ-GTE twin turbo engine is cheaper then a B16 Whats with that? Anyways I think Honda engine prices are getting a bit out of control. Ive also heard rumors of some engine supplies from Japan "drying up" So Im moving along to a road less traveled....

My goal is building a 1jz sleeper supra, from my understanding the existing 3M-gte engine was a bit dated before it ever went into the supra in the 80's + 90's. The 1jz seems to be everything its bigger brother, the 2jz is (mark 4 supra). In fact much can be swaped between blocks. (cylinder head/fuel system/etc)

anyone on this list have any experience with Mark III supras or 1jz/2jz engines? The engine seems pretty straightforward: add boost add fuel and tune as needed. Any advice?

I believe you're speaking of the 7M-GTE. It's a pretty strong motor so long as you get a metal HG and torque it a bit over specs; BHGs are a common thing - but easily fixed.

The 1JZ-GTE was made avalible in late 91 in Japan. As is my understanding, it was what the Mk 3 was orginally designed for, but due to long R+D process the 7m was put into the car.

The 1JZ is an oddball engine, like the CRX's ZC engine. That came in a couple of early 90's Toyotas. The Supra, and Soarer (Lexus GS for us Yanks.

I have heard good and bad as far as parts go with the engine... Ive heard that like a ZC...parts can be scavenged from other Jz engines, of course Ive also seen information that is contrary to that.

I'd like to go the 1Jz route due to the fact that it seems to be a much more capable platform. It shares the stout bottom end of a 2Jz, and instead of 2 turbos actingsequently (2Jz), they are acting concurrently together.

I guess that most bolt-ons from a 2jz fit a 1jz.

I think Im straying away from using the 7m though, Ive heard that due to its short rod/stroke, it tends to give out a bit in the upper revs....maybe Im wrong about that?
